Junior Achievement of Middle Tennessee aims to inspire youths to own their personal economic success and prepares them to thrive in the global economy. The organization empowers students to realize the value of their education by connecting classroom learning with real-world applications. Working in partnership with corporate and community volunteers, Junior Achievement of Tennessee offers grade-specific programming in entrepreneurship, economics, workforce readiness, personal finance, and more. A few of its corporate and regional partners include Caterpillar Financial, Deloitte, Ford Motor Group, Ernst & Young, State Farm Insurance, and Belmont University. Junior Achievement of Middle Tennessee is an affiliate of the national organization founded in 1919, along with the international JA Worldwide. The regional organization was established in 1957 by local business leaders in the Nashville, Tennessee, area. Junior Achievement of Middle Tennessee works with students in kindergarten through high school to help them apply their knowledge and develop the skills to plan for their futures. The nonprofit provides its classroom volunteers with highly interactive, curriculum-relevant student materials, lesson plans, and guidebooks.
